What is Micro Products?
Founded in 1928 in Peoria, Illinois, Micro Products has evolved from a regional manufacturer of butt welding machines into a global provider of high-performance welding solutions. The company specializes in the design and distribution of Micro-Weld technology, which is essential for enhancing manufacturing throughput and quality control across diverse industrial applications. With nearly a century of operational expertise, the firm occupies a critical niche in the supply chain, providing the foundational hardware necessary for heavy-duty metal fabrication and assembly processes worldwide.
